George Franklin Taylor, age 79, of Cleveland, passed away Saturday, July 29, 2017.
Mr. Taylor was born in Athens, Georgia the son of the late Dr. Henry Evan Taylor and Addie Davidson Taylor. He was an amateur radio operator and a founding member of the Gateway Amateur Radio Club. Mr. Taylor also provided a space on the mountain for the radio tower. He enjoyed building and flying airplanes.
Survivors include his wife, Geneva Stringer Taylor, Cleveland numerous other cousins and his wife’s numerous nieces and nephews.
Funeral services will be held at 3 p.m. Monday, July 31, 2017 at the Chapel of Barrett Funeral Home. The Rev. Chris Anderson will officiate. Interment will be at Gateway Memory Park.
The family will receive friends 2-3 p.m. Monday before the service.
In lieu of flowers donations may be made to Shoal Creek Baptist Church Cemetery fund, 142 Shoal Creek Church Rd. Cleveland, Georgia 30528.
